Mine Rescue in B.C.
British Columbia's mining laws require that trained mine rescue
personnel and mine rescue equipment be maintained at all mines. To this end,
basic mine rescue training courses are conducted at mining properties across
the province so
that miners have an opportunity to learn the skills mine rescue teams
require. Once the basic skills are learned, many hours of training
and practice are needed to develop a competent mine rescue team that can
work together and with other teams to accomplish rescue objectives in the
event of a mine disaster.
